Dodge Journey: Valve, oil pressure relief
Removal
Fig. 285: Oil Pressure Relief Valve
- - RELIEF VALVE
- - SPRING
- - RETAINER CAP
1. Remove the oil pan.
2. Remove the pressure relief valve (1) by remove the threaded retaining cap from the oil pump housing.
CAUTION: Oil pump pressure relief valve must be installed as shown in illustration or engine damage may occur.
3. Remove spring and relief valve.
Installation
Fig. 286: Oil Pressure Relief Valve
- - RELIEF VALVE
- - SPRING
- - RETAINER CAP
1. Lubricate relief valve with oil.
CAUTION: The pressure relief valve must be installed as shown in illustration or engine damage may occur.
2. Install relief valve (1) , spring and retainer cap. Tighten cap to 12 N.m (105 in. lbs.).
3. Install the oil pan.
